Rue (Ruda) Plant Bath – Protection, Uncrossing & Spiritual Cleansing
The Rue (Ruda) Plant Bath is a powerful traditional spiritual bath used in Hoodoo, Caribbean, and Latin American folk practices for protection, uncrossing, and removing negative influences. Rue is known as a strong, sharp herb that cuts through heavy spiritual conditions and restores energetic boundaries.
This bath is traditionally taken when one feels spiritually crossed, drained, or affected by jealousy, envy, or unwanted attention. Rue is considered a firm cleanser, best used with intention and respect.
Spiritual Uses
Rue baths are traditionally used to:
- Remove crossed conditions, jinxes, and spiritual interference
- Protect against jealousy, envy, and the evil eye
- Cleanse heavy or stagnant energy
- Restore spiritual boundaries and strength
- Break unwanted energetic attachments
Because of its strength, Rue is often chosen when gentle cleansing herbs are not sufficient.
How to Use
For a Bath:
- Steep the plant bath herbs in hot water for 10–15 minutes to create a strong infusion.
- Strain and allow the liquid to cool to a comfortable temperature.
- Pour the infusion into your bath water or over your body, focusing from the shoulders downward.
- As you bathe, focus on prayer or intention for protection and removal of negativity.
- Many traditions recommend allowing the body to air-dry or gently pat dry to let the work set.
For a Shower:
-
Pour the prepared infusion over your body at the end of your shower, visualizing heavy energy washing away and protection settling in.
Additional Notes
- Considered a strong, cutting herb rather than a gentle cleanser
- Often followed by rest, grounding, or protection work
- Traditionally used as needed, not daily
- May be followed with lighting a white or protective candle

Hoja de Anamu Herb Bath – Traditional Use
Hoja de Anamu (Anamu Leaf) has long been used in Hoodoo, Caribbean folk magic, and Afro-Indigenous spiritual traditions as a powerful herb for spiritual cleansing, protection, and uncrossing. An Anamu herb bath is traditionally taken to remove heavy or harmful spiritual conditions and restore strength, clarity, and balance.
Spiritual Uses of an Anamu Herb Bath
- Remove negative energy and crossed conditions
- Break jinxes, hexes, and unwanted spiritual attachments
- Strengthen spiritual protection and personal power
- Clear the aura after conflict, illness, or emotional heaviness
- Restore grounding, courage, and resilience
Because Anamu has a strong presence, it is often used when gentle cleansing is not enough and a deeper spiritual reset is needed.
How an Anamu Herb Bath Is Traditionally Used
- The leaves are steeped in hot water to create a strong herbal infusion.
- The cooled infusion is poured over the body during a bath or shower, usually from the shoulders downward.
- Many practitioners focus on prayer, intention, or ancestral guidance while bathing.
- The bath is often taken at night, and some traditions recommend allowing the body to air-dry to let the work “set.”

Spell Breaker / Rompe Brujería Plant Bath – Uncrossing, Reversal & Spiritual Freedom
The Spell Breaker / Rompe Brujería Plant Bath is a powerful traditional spiritual bath used in Hoodoo, Caribbean, and Latin American folk practices to break spells, remove brujería, and free the spirit from harmful spiritual conditions. This bath is worked with when one feels spiritually attacked, crossed, or affected by intentional negative work.
Rompe Brujería translates to “break witchcraft,” and this plant bath is traditionally taken to undo hexes, reverse harmful intentions, and cleanse the aura of spiritual interference. It is considered a strong, corrective bath meant to restore balance, protection, and personal power.
Spiritual Uses
- Break spells, hexes, and brujería
- Remove crossed conditions and spiritual blockages
- Reverse negative intentions and harmful work
- Cleanse the aura of heavy or intrusive energy
- Restore spiritual strength, clarity, and freedom
Use this bath consecutively for 3-7 days depending on the situation.
How to Use
For a Bath:
- Steep the plant bath herbs in hot water for 10–15 minutes to create a strong infusion.
- Strain and allow the liquid to cool to a comfortable temperature.
- Pour the infusion into your bath water or over your body, focusing from the shoulders downward.
- As you bathe, pray or set a firm intention for all harmful work to be broken and released.
- Many traditions recommend allowing the body to air-dry or gently pat dry so the work can “set.”
For a Shower:
-
Pour the prepared infusion over your body at the end of your shower, visualizing all crossed conditions dissolving and being washed away.
Traditional Notes
- Considered a strong uncrossing and reversal bath, not a gentle cleanser
- Often used during spiritual cleansing periods or after suspected spiritual attack
- May be followed by a protection bath or protective candle work
- Traditionally used as needed, not daily
- Add fresh herbs like parsley, basil, rosemary to stimulate the spirit of the dried herbs. Work the herbs in the pot while steeping, praying over them and asking the spirits of the plants to cleanse you of all negative witchcraft, hexing or evil from you.
- You can also put some in a spray bottle and spray around your home
- Add some to your floor wash bucket and wash your home or business from the back to the front to cleanse out any negativity anyone has left.

Apazote Plant Bath (Jerusalem Oak) – Spiritual Cleansing & Uncrossing
Cleanse your energy and shake off what doesn’t belong to you with an Apazote Plant Bath (Jerusalem Oak). Traditionally used in folk magic and spiritual work for uncrossing, cleansing, and breaking away from negativity, this bath is ideal when you feel weighed down, jinxed, or just energetically “not yourself.”
Use it as part of a spiritual hygiene routine, uncrossing work, or before/after readings and rituals.
Purpose & Use:
-
Uncrossing & Removing Negativity
Apazote is often worked with to help break crossed conditions, jinxes, and lingering bad luck on the spiritual level. It’s a strong option when gentler baths don’t feel like enough. -
Deep Spiritual Cleansing
Ideal for times when you’ve been around heavy energy, conflict, jealousy, or gossip, or after intense emotional periods. Many practitioners use it as a “reset” bath to clear out old energy and open the way for fresh blessings. -
Cutting Ties & Moving On
Use in workings aimed at releasing unhealthy attachments, old patterns, or stagnant situations, especially when you’re ready to move forward spiritually and energetically.
Pre-Ritual Preparation
A powerful choice for a pre-ritual or pre-spell bath to clear your field before protection, prosperity, road opening, or love work.
How to Use an Apazote Plant Bath
Always follow your own tradition first, but here are some basic steps:
Prepare the Bath
- Simmer the plant in water on the stove (like making a strong tea).
- Strain out the plant matter and add the infused water to your bath or a large basin/bucket if you don’t have a tub.
Set Your Intention
- Before stepping in, speak clearly what you want to remove:
“I release all crossed conditions, negativity, and lingering energy that is not mine and not for my highest good.”
Spiritual Bathing
- Pour the water over yourself from the neck down, or stand in a tub and wash downward, visualizing all negativity washing away.
- You can recite a prayer, psalm, or personal affirmation while bathing.
Dispose of the Water
- Many practitioners let the water run down the drain, visualizing it carrying away what no longer serves.
- In some traditions, a portion of the used bath water is taken to a crossroads or thrown toward the setting sun (follow your path and local laws).
Follow-Up Work
- After strong uncrossing baths, it’s common to follow with protection, road opening, or blessing work to fill the cleared space with something positive.
